II.1.1)Title:

Dynamic Purchasing System (DPS) for Design and Consultancy Service Specialising in Green Retrofit and Decarbonisation Strategies and Expertise

Reference number: DN517948
II.1.2)Main CPV code
71000000 Architectural, construction, engineering and inspection services
II.1.3)Type of contract
Services
II.1.4)Short description:

Dynamic Purchasing System (DPS) for Design and Consultancy Service specialising in green retrofit and decarbonisation strategies and expertise. The individual lots are predominantly tailored to meet the roles required under PAS 2035: 2019. A DPS is a completely electronic process conducted in accordance with the Public Contracts Regulations 2015. The procurement is subject to a contract notice that has been published to the Official Journal of the European Union.

To serve members and contracting bodies within England but may extend to other areas of the UK.

II.2.4)Description of the procurement:

The scope of this lot will include Retrofit Co-ordinations service, including (but not limited to) responsibility for overseeing the assessment of dwellings as well as the subsequent specification, monitoring, and evaluation of energy efficiency measures, in accordance with PAS 2035.

A Retrofit Coordinator will manage a retrofit project from inception to completion, and will need to liaise with building owners, Retrofit Assessors, Retrofit Designers and Retrofit Installers in order to ensure effective end-to-end project management.
